- Highlights: HVAF-sprayed coatings were exposed to O2 +HCl atmosphere with and without KCl deposit NiCrMo exposed without KCl showed the lowest k p value (2.5×10 -7 mg 2 /cm 4 s) With KCl, k p was much lower in NiCrMo (1.3×10 -6 mg 2 /cm 4 s) than NiCrAlY (2.2×10 -5 mg 2 /cm 4 s). Formation of K2 CrO4 followed by Cl - were the main reasons of failure at the early stages of corrosion exposure. At the last stages, the protective chromia scale was interrupted due to the simultaneous presence of Cl - and Cl2 . Graphical abstract: Abstract: The oxidation performance of NiCrAlY and NiCrMo coatings thermally sprayed by high velocity air-fuel (HVAF) technique has been investigated in a chloridizing-oxidizing environment, with and without a KCl deposit, at 600 °C for up to 168 h. Both coatings protected the substrate in the absence of KCl due to formation of a dense Cr-rich oxide scale. In the presence of KCl, Cl − /Cl2 diffused through a non-protective and porous NiCr2 O4 scale formed on NiCrAlY, leading to formation of volatile CrCl3 . On the other hand, Mo in NiCrMo stimulated the formation of a more protective Cr-rich oxide scale which increased the corrosion resistance by reducing Cl − /Cl2 diffusion.
